Why Routine Chimney Inspections Matter in Ohio

Even if your fireplace sees light use, Ohio's seasonal weather patterns can quickly degrade critical chimney elements. Periodic chimney inspections are essential to evaluate structural integrity, clearances, and venting standards per NFPA 211 and local code. A certified technician will document creosote buildup, inspect for moisture intrusion, evaluate crown and flashing, and verify that termination devices and dampers operate correctly. They'll also inspect air flow routes and evaluate carbon monoxide risks.

Routine checks assist with periodic maintenance by spotting developing issues including tiny mortar breaks, spalling masonry, and metal deterioration before serious issues arise. You can decrease fire risks, boost chimney efficiency, and extend system longevity. Be sure to implement creature deterrence by checking properly fitted covers and mesh designed to keep out unwanted animal visitors from creating habitats without blocking ventilation.

Key Signs It's Time for Emergency Chimney Service

Scheduled checks detect problems in their early stages, but you should watch for indicators that need immediate service to maintain compliance with NFPA 211 and Ohio building codes. When you detect lingering smoke smell, inadequate airflow, or creosote marks, you may be dealing with a flue blockage or dangerous creosote accumulation that increases fire risk. Set up CO alarms and consider all CO alarms emergency situations. Check for moisture marks on walls or around the fireplace, which point to a damaged flashing. Pay attention to chimney pests and obstructions. Examine for misalignment, deteriorating stonework, or structural damage needing prompt evaluation. Problematic or poorly burning fires signal airflow problems. Any backpuffing, spark ejection, or falling debris requires a CSIA-certified inspection without delay.

Annual Cleaning and Creosote Removal Best Practices

To maintain safety and performance, schedule a CSIA-certified inspection and cleaning annually during the heating period - or schedule additional services for frequent use or notice Stage 2-3 creosote. This adheres to NFPA 211 recommendations and helps prevent creosote buildup. Schedule during non-peak seasons to ensure timely service. A trained specialist will evaluate system safety, airflow efficiency, safety distances, and connector status, then thoroughly clean built-up debris and creosote using appropriate poly or wire brushes and HEPA air filtering.

You can assist between burning sessions by maintaining these practices: stick to seasoned hardwood (with moisture below 20% moisture), ensure proper air flow to stop smoldering, and keep flue temperatures consistent. Mount a thermometer on your stove and make sure smoke path components are properly sealed. After burning through each cord, check for 1/8 inch deposits; if you find 1/4 inch, stop using the appliance until thoroughly cleaned.

Expert Services: Masonry Work, Crown & Cap Repairs, Waterproofing Solutions

Following creosote maintenance, it's crucial to keep the chimney's construction and weatherproofing. Ohio's freeze-thaw cycles can damage the joints and brick structure, so plan masonry maintenance using ASTM-compliant masonry materials and appropriate finishing methods for present joint work. Repair deteriorated crowns using a bonded, fiber-reinforced cement compound, appropriately pitched and including an extended water barrier for water deflection. Install or replace stainless-steel caps with rust-resistant hardware and correctly fitted spark arrestors designed to the chimney outlet.

Make flashing repair at roof intersections a top priority, incorporating step and counter-flashing into mortar joints correctly. Seal all laps and maintain proper clearance from combustible materials according to NFPA 211 requirements. Use vapor-permeable waterproofing treatments on exterior masonry and steer clear of film-forming sealers that can trap moisture. Document thoroughly all repairs, cure times, and warranties, and set up regular seasonal inspections to ensure optimal function.

Liner Material Choices

The process of selecting a suitable chimney liner material requires matching it to your heating system, fuel choice, and building codes. Stainless steel solutions are robust and come UL-listed for wood, gas, and oil systems. Consider choosing rigid stainless for vertical chimneys or flexible stainless for angular sections; opt for 316 grade for wood and oil systems and 304 for gas if code permits. Add insulation as needed to preserve required safety clearances and proper exhaust heat levels.

Available ceramic choices feature clay tile alongside cast-in-place installations. Clay provides a cost-effective option for new masonry work but demands correct sizing and solid joint integrity. Cast-in-place systems reinforce aging chimneys and create a continuous, high-temperature-rated flue.

Take into account corrosion rating, thermal shock resistance, and diameter requirements in accordance with NFPA 211 and manufacturer guidelines. Make sure to verify connector compatibility, termination components, and Ohio code requirements prior to installation.

Security and Performance

Although choosing a liner starts with dimensional requirements and materials, safety and efficiency depend on how effectively the liner handles heat, draft, and combustion byproducts under code-specified conditions. There must be a correctly dimensioned, continuous flue channel to ensure stable airflow, optimize fireplace ventilation, and avoid cooling of exhaust gases that leads to condensed creosote or acids. Proper insulation maintains exhaust temperature, enhancing burn performance and reducing fire hazards. Durable liners control moisture and carbon monoxide, protecting the masonry and nearby combustible materials.

Align the liner diameter to match the appliance outlet following NFPA 211 and manufacturer listings; using too large a diameter weakens draft, insufficient diameter raises stack temperature and fume leakage. Check clearances and joints are gas-tight. Mount carbon monoxide detectors on each floor and close to sleeping areas. Arrange annual Level II assessments and record performance data: temperature, carbon monoxide levels, and draft parameters.

Advantages of Top-Sealing Dampers

A top-sealing damper, often overlooked, provides essential protection by securing the chimney crown. This crucial element stops heating and cooling losses, stops downward air movement, and protects against water intrusion and animals. With its strategic placement, it effectively minimizes the column of cold air in the flue, enhancing energy efficiency and reducing stack-effect heat loss during Ohio's cold season. Furthermore, you'll preserve your flue from weather-related deterioration, which limits ice damage and wear.

Installed using stainless hardware and a high-temperature gasket, functioning via a firebox-mounted cable. It's essential to ensure complete opening before starting any fire to ensure proper combustion and safe venting per NFPA 211. We carefully size and secure the frame to align with your flue tile, check lid travel and seal compression, and verify smoke-tight closure for regulation-compliant performance.

Selecting an Expert Ohio Chimney Service Provider

When selecting a professional to inspect, sweep, or repair your chimney in Ohio, be certain to confirm they possess current, recognized credentials and comply with state and local code requirements. Ask for CSIA or NFI certification and evidence of ongoing education. Request written specifications, photo documentation, and code references for all Certified inspections. Verify they adhere to NFPA 211, IRC/IMC, and manufacturer listings for installations, spacing, and endpoints.

Verify licensing checks through the Ohio Construction Industry Licensing Board where applicable, and verify the contractor carries Ohio-accepted workers' compensation and liability coverage. Ask for recent local permits and inspection approvals. Check Better Business Bureau rating, certification in gas appliances, and carbon monoxide testing equipment. Obtain comprehensive estimates, warranty information, and a specific remediation plan for Level 2 findings upon completion of appliance replacement or chimney relining.

What's the Average Cost of Chimney and Fireplace Services in Ohio?

The typical cost ranges from $100-$250 for a Level 1 sweep, $200-$400 for inspections, and $300-$1,200 for minor masonry or crown repairs. Complete relining ranges from $1,500-$4,000; tuckpointing typically costs $8-$20 per linear foot. Installations or rebuilds vary widely by code and materials. After-hours emergency services add $100-$300 added after-hours. Obtain written documentation with NFPA 211 references and proof of insurance. Verify Level 2/3 inspections prior to real estate transactions or following fire incidents.

Are Chimney Permits and Inspections Required in Ohio Municipalities?

Indeed - most Ohio localities demand chimney permits and inspections. Picture sparks meeting dry leaves: these scenarios drive safety codes and building regulations. You'll usually need a permit for installing fireplaces, relining chimneys, modifying flues, or changing heights, with both preliminary and final inspections. Check local modifications to the residential building code, zoning requirements, and fire safety standards. Reach out to your building authority, submit your plans, and book inspections to verify code adherence, maintain insurance validity, and ensure safe usage.
